In an article published on May 15, 2025, by Fortune, JPMorgan's CFO, Jeremy Barnum, discussed the bank's exploration of public blockchains to enhance institutional finance. Barnum highlighted the potential of public blockchains to improve transparency, efficiency, and security in financial transactions. He emphasized the need for a standardized approach to integrate these technologies into existing financial systems, suggesting that JPMorgan is actively working on developing such standards. The article also noted that while the adoption of public blockchains is still in its early stages, the potential benefits for institutional finance are significant, prompting major financial institutions like JPMorgan to invest in this area.
